The responsibilities of the Social Worker includes:
- Progress cases of service users from Children Services to Adult Services
- Completing assessments and reviews
- Working with people and their carers in a community setting
- Preparing needs-led assessments/reassessments and support plans
- Dealing with safeguarding issues
- Undertaking and completing Best interest assessment and mental capacity assessments
- Working in multi-disciplinary teams in a Social Care or Health setting
The ideal candidate will have:
- Social Work England registration
- Eligibility to work in the UK
- Social Work qualified (MA/BSc/DipSW/CQSW/MSc/BA)
